LazyEdit Publish Workflow
Use this skill for normal LazyEdit publish tasks and for AI-generated videos from LALACHAN/RARACHAN that need subtitle correction, processing, and platform publishing.

Core Rule
Prefer the LazyEdit CLI over manual browser work. It creates normal LazyEdit jobs, so the webapp queue stays in sync.
For a normal publish, run one lazyedit_publish.py command and give LazyEdit a
reviewed story/script context file with --prompt-file. LazyEdit owns subtitle
correction, metadata generation, rendering, packaging, queue submission, and
monitoring. Do not pre-write, replace, or directly package metadata merely to
make it look better. Separate --correction-prompt-file,
--metadata-prompt-file, or manual metadata JSON are recovery tools only after
an inspected normal run proves that the shared context cannot produce correct
results.

Safety Rules
- Do not publish to real platforms just to debug packaging, subtitles, or logo output. Use
--no-publish first, inspect the generated ZIP/final MP4, then publish exactly once when the package is correct.
- For current Musia recording videos, publish with the existing LazyEdit logo at top-right and no LazyEdit subtitles unless the user explicitly asks for subtitles. Use
--no-burn-subtitles --logo --logo-position top-right, force a fresh logo-only render when the side changes, and inspect a sample frame or the MP4 inside the ZIP before submitting.
- For native portrait Musia player recordings, also pass
--no-portrait-blur-fill. Do not apply portrait bg-fill to a video that is
already a direct 2160x3840 portrait capture. Bg-fill is only for converting
horizontal or nonmatching-aspect source videos, and the foreground geometry
must respect the source aspect ratio.
- If a Musia recording already has the correct logo burned into an inspected
high-quality MP4, do not let LazyEdit reprocess it. Build a direct AutoPublish
ZIP with a unique stem, matching
<stem>_metadata.json, video_filename, and
cover_filename, then POST it to /publish with the requested platform
flags. This is the preferred recovery path when a LazyEdit --no-process
route still triggers processing or overwrites the inspected logo master.
- For 4K Musia player recordings with small text, compare source and processed
outputs before publish. If a logo-only/subtitle-disabled LazyEdit render is
much smaller, lower bitrate, or visibly blurrier than the approved source,
preserve quality by direct-packaging the inspected MP4 for AutoPublish. Keep a
sample-frame check beside the package when debugging.
- For Musia posts, platform metadata must describe the song itself, not the
workflow. Do not include conversation context, model/pipeline notes, recording
mode names, "publication master", "no subtitle", implementation details, or
internal review notes unless the user explicitly asks for a technical demo.
Good metadata focuses on song title, artist, theme, mood, language mix, genre,
and a short listener-facing hook.
- If generated metadata invents languages, wrong lyric phrases, model names, or
private workflow context, first correct the context supplied to LazyEdit and
rerun its normal metadata step. Use manual metadata JSON only as an explicit
recovery path when the normal generator remains defective; record the failure
instead of silently making manual metadata the default.
- Real publishes should use polished/corrected subtitles and the configured LazyEdit Studio logo unless the user explicitly asks otherwise. Verify logo settings with
curl -fsS $LAZYEDIT_API/api/ui-settings/logo_settings | jq .; normal logo outputs end in _subtitles_logo.mp4.
- For Musia pure-music publishes, lyrics must come from the corrected Musia
website/publish lyric JSON for the exact selected vocal, not from the original
prompt lyric, draft lyric, or master-language lyric file. If only a draft is
available, stop and run the Musia ASR/listening correction workflow before
creating a Shipinhao Music or YouTube Music package.
- For LALACHAN/RARACHAN generated videos, pass a reviewed story/prompt context
with
--prompt-file. It is evidence for both subtitle correction and metadata,
not a verbatim transcript or metadata body. Include correct character names,
setting, central action, tone, and payoff; omit local paths, production chatter,
and unrelated instructions. LazyEdit must derive concise viewer-facing
metadata itself.
- Do not manually rewrite or replace metadata during a normal publish. If the
generated result becomes a storyboard dump, improve the supplied context or
report/fix the LazyEdit metadata behavior. Split prompt files only for a
diagnosed exceptional case.
- If correction is expected to recover missing generated-video dialogue, inspect
DATA/VIDEO_FOLDER/*_mixed_polished.md before publish so missed or over-recovered subtitles are caught before any platform post.
- If missing-language recovery creates plain subtitle text, do not restore grammar colors with a per-video patch. Fix or use the shared
lazyedit/subtitle_tokens.py normalization path so plain text, ruby markup, word/reading tokens, and speaker-helper rows all render through grammar-typed palette tokens.
- When copying through Nutstore, use one stable
_COMPLETED filename and watch AutoPubMonitor panes before recopying. Avoid creating duplicate source files just to retrigger the watcher.
- When the source path is already under LazyEdit
DATA/, use --video-id or a non-colliding --filename. Do not re-upload DATA/<stem>/<filename> with the same filename, because the upload endpoint can truncate the source by writing over it.
- For XiaoHongShu, close hashtag suggestion popovers with Escape/blur before the final publish click. The red publish control may be inside a custom
xhs-publish-btn, so use the AutoPublish fallback instead of hand-clicking random page coordinates.
- For Douyin, reuse an existing unpublished draft when the upload already exists. Do not use native
send_keys() for title/description fields or the separate topic widget when debugging; the site can wedge Selenium. Use the AutoPublish JS field replacement path and keep hashtags in the description.
- For Bilibili, optional SMS verification after upload is only for completion notifications; close it and continue. If the page shows
请完成短信验证 while the upload is stuck at 0.0MB/0.0MB, it is a hard SMS gate, not GeeTest. Click 获取验证码, get the SMS code from the user, and do not retry upload loops without it. Cover upload is best-effort, so a missing cover dialog should not cause a full reupload.
- If Bilibili shows
0.0MB/0.0MB and browser-side preupload returns code 601 with 您上传视频过快,请您稍作休息后再继续, stop retrying and wait for cooldown. Repeated upload retries extend the block.
- To add a missing platform to an already-processed LazyEdit output, reuse the existing ZIP if it contains the correct rendered MP4. Re-submit the same ZIP with only the missing platform flags. Repackage only when the existing ZIP points at the wrong output.
- For
scripts/lazyedit_publish.py --platforms, use the CLI's accepted video
platform names: shipinhao,instagram,youtube,douyin. Do not pass shorthand
aliases such as sph,ins,y2b to this CLI; they can fail after processing.
Shorthands may still appear in lower-level AutoPublish recovery flags, so
distinguish the LazyEdit CLI layer from remote recovery/debug endpoints.
- For normal public LALACHAN story/video publishes, include Shipinhao by
default:
--platforms shipinhao,youtube,instagram,douyin, unless the user
explicitly excludes it. If Shipinhao login blocks a combined job, publish the
remaining platforms separately only as a partial fallback, then leave an
explicit Shipinhao-only retry using the same verified ZIP. Do not report the
overall publish as fully complete while Shipinhao is pending.
- If Shipinhao is logged out, the expected behavior is to extract the QR code
and send the login email. If AutoPublish fails earlier with a message such as
Shipinhao login iframe was not available and the publish editor is not ready,
treat that as a Shipinhao login-flow bug to fix or report. Do not keep
restarting all platforms; preserve the ZIP and retry Shipinhao only after the
login/QR path is corrected.
- AutoPublish derives the extracted metadata directory from the ZIP filename stem. Do not rename a prepared ZIP to add suffixes like
-topright unless the internal metadata filename and directory contract are regenerated to match.
- If one platform browser looks stale after an interrupted publish, use the
AutoPublish per-job recovery controls instead of globally restarting every
browser: POST the same ZIP to
/publish with the normal platform flags plus
restart_platforms=ins,y2b,sph,douyin for the affected platforms, or
force_browser_restart=true when all selected target browsers should be
restarted. Check /publish/queue; queue rows now include these restart flags.
- When posting a direct AutoPublish ZIP to the remote API, use
filename=<zip-name> plus boolean flags such as
publish_shipinhao=true, publish_y2b=true, publish_instagram=true, and
publish_douyin=true. Do not use path=... for this endpoint. AutoPublish
expects the ZIP under its transcription_data/<stem>/ directory and derives
the metadata directory from the ZIP stem.
- If the AutoPublish server or tmux session is interrupted mid-run, its in-memory
queue may be lost. Requeue the same verified ZIP rather than rebuilding. If a
platform may already have clicked publish, recover the remaining platforms
first and only retry the uncertain platform after checking drafts/history.
- Avoid opening many long-lived terminal monitors. Prefer one
scripts/lazyedit_publish.py --guided-monitor --wait process plus occasional one-shot queue/tmux checks. Close stale sessions before starting another long publish.
Setting Semantics
--use-current-settings reads Studio defaults.
- One-shot flags such as
--platforms, --languages, --subtitle-lift-ratio, and --no-burn-subtitles do not change Studio settings.
- Only
--persist-settings writes CLI options back to the webapp preferences.
--languages is bottom-to-top subtitle order.
- If Studio logo settings are enabled,
--no-burn-subtitles still creates a processed logo-only output ending in _logo.mp4 and publishes that output. Translation is skipped because subtitles are disabled.
- Use polished/corrected subtitles for real publishes and debug publishes unless the user explicitly requests original subtitles.
- Publish category defaults: personal phone/self recordings use
simplelife; LazyingArt brand/product posts use lazyingart; pure music/art-track posts use musia; LALACHAN story videos use lalachan; LALACHAN character music videos use lalamv. Instagram has no stable per-post category/playlist in the desktop web upload flow, so AutoPublish only logs the inferred category there and uses normal captions/tags. LazyEdit metadata generation asks the model for publish_category (simplelife, lazyingart, musia, lalachan, or lalamv) and the router falls back to source-path/keyword inference. music is only a backwards-compatible alias for musia. Use --publish-category lalamv, --youtube-playlist LalaMV, or --shipinhao-collection LalaMV for MV overrides.
- Burn the existing LazyEdit webapp logo on real publishes unless the user explicitly says no logo. Use the configured Studio logo; do not upload or invent a new asset.
- Required logo state is
enabled: true, logoPath present, and the requested position set. Current Musia/LALACHAN/MV default is position: "top-right". Check it before CLI/API publishes with curl -fsS $LAZYEDIT_API/api/ui-settings/logo_settings | jq .. For no-subtitle logo-only publishes, force a fresh burn when the position changes, extract a sample frame with ffmpeg, and visually verify the logo side before submitting to AutoPublish.
--no-process reuses an already completed output. Use it when the user says "last run", "same version", or "already finished run".
--publication-session-id ID targets a specific run. Omit it for the current output.

Quality-Preserving Portrait Publish Masters
When a 4:3 or horizontal generated video is converted to vertical mobile format, do not accept visible quality loss from repeated normal delivery encodes. Keep the foreground sharp, use a blurred current-frame fill, and leave the lower blurred area for subtitles.
Preferred current path: use LazyEdit's built-in portrait blur-fill feature and normal subtitle/logo reburn. In LALACHAN mode, LazyEdit targets a lower blurred reserve of about 40% (bottomSpaceRatio=0.4) and derives the top margin from the source aspect ratio. Manual blur-fill scripts are fallback/recovery tools for layout experiments or older runs.
Recommended portable pattern from the LALACHAN repo:
cd "$LALACHAN_ROOT"
scripts/portrait_blurfill_subtitle_space.sh INPUT.mp4 OUTPUT_portrait_hq.mp4 \
--fg-y 544 \
--crf 10 \
--preset slow \
--scale-flags lanczos \
--audio-mode copy
For 1080x1920 portrait output from a 16:9 MV, the built-in bottomSpaceRatio=0.4 layout is preferred. If falling back to the manual script, --fg-y 544 roughly matches the same lower-space target for 16:9 material; avoid the older high-foreground --fg-y 240 unless deliberately reserving a much larger lower area.
In the LazyEdit Publish tab, use the Calculated layout card and View layout
modal to inspect source-specific top/foreground/bottom geometry before
processing.

Pure music/audio packaging should go through LazyEdit first, mirroring the
video ZIP contract. LazyEdit creates the metadata, lyrics, audio copy, YouTube
art-track MP4, manifest, original-proof ZIP, and cover candidates; AutoPublish
only consumes the ZIP with publish_shipinhao_music=true and/or
publish_youtube_music=true.
For Musia songs, --lyrics-json is a publication-critical field. Point it to
the final corrected website lyric JSON for the selected audio asset, for
example:
/home/lachlan/ProjectsLFS/Musia/website/data/songs/<media-id>/lyrics/<vocal-set>/<active-lang>.json
Do not pass lyrics.txt, prompt drafts, planning translations, or a companion
language's JSON unless that exact file was corrected against the selected vocal.
If the music package lyrics disagree with fun.lazying.art, rebuild the package
before publishing. Shipinhao Music should display the same corrected lyrics as
the website for that vocal.
Shipinhao Music currently wants plain lyric lines. Keep the default
--lyrics-format plain for Shipinhao packages. --lyrics-format lrc remains a
debug/reference option, but a 2026-06-30 test showed the live desktop form
accepts [00:00.00]... text into the textarea and then rejects the submission
as incomplete. If a proof ZIP stays visible as 0% 删除, it is not ready; wait
for completion, or remove the optional proof and submit without it.

Set --post or JSON "post": true only after inspecting the package. As of
2026-06-29, the verified desktop creation route is:
https://channels.weixin.qq.com/platform/post/createMusic
The management/sidebar route is:
https://channels.weixin.qq.com/platform/post/music
Shipinhao currently has no verified standalone desktop 发表专辑 route. Album
(专辑) is handled as required metadata inside the 发表音乐 song form, and
also appears as a read-only management tab. Use AutoPublish
pub_shipinhao_music.py for song creation and pub_shipinhao_zhuanji.py for
read-only album/music tab inspection:
ssh lachlan@lazyingart 'cd ~/Projects/autopub && /home/lachlan/venvs/autopub/bin/python pub_shipinhao_zhuanji.py'
The zhuanji helper saves logs/shipinhao-zhuanji-management.json. Do not
represent a click on 发表音乐 as final listing proof unless the management tab
or backend status shows a row.
After the account has at least one album, the music form may show only
专辑信息 / 选择专辑 / 请选择专辑. The publisher must switch the Vue album
component to 新建专辑 before filling 专辑名称, cover, and intro; otherwise
发表音乐 stays disabled. Verified on 2026-06-29: management showed two albums
and two music rows after publishing One Sky, Three Lights and
アヤちゃん 光の雨.
Do not claim 音乐人说, 歌曲简介, 歌曲故事, or a video-style 声明原创
was filled unless the live create form exposes those fields. In the verified
2026-06-29 run, the story text existed in package metadata and album intro, but
the separate 音乐人说 field was not present; 作品类型 stayed on the page
default 原创, and original proof was uploaded through 证明文件.
Shipinhao music rejects MP3 files below 256kbps. LazyEdit now transcodes low
bitrate MP3 inputs to a package-local *_shipinhao_320k.mp3 copy. Verify with
ffprobe if a package fails to enable the submit button. Required fields filled
by AutoPublish include title, lyrics, author, singer, lyricist, composer,
producer, album name, album description, album cover, original-proof ZIP, and
the 我已阅读《视频号音乐人发表须知》 checkbox.
Shipinhao's 歌曲曲风 dropdown uses Chinese site labels. AutoPublish maps
common English genres such as Bedroom Pop, lofi, and pop to 流行; if a
new English genre times out, add it to pub_shipinhao_music.py instead of
editing the package by hand.
YouTube Music in this workflow means public YouTube Studio upload of a generated
music art-track video. LazyEdit writes youtube_music_video_filename and
video_filename to metadata, and AutoPublish pub_y2b_music.py uploads that
H.264/AAC MP4 with the cover thumbnail, title, description/story, lyrics, tags,
and Musia playlist when available. Direct YouTube Music audio upload is a
personal library feature, so do not claim it as public YouTube Music
distribution.

LALACHAN / AI-Generated Video
Default post-generation rule: when a LALACHAN/Xiaoyunque video has finished,
auto-download it, verify duration/size with ffprobe, copy it to
$LALACHAN_ROOT/Videos, and send the verified MP4 back to the requesting chat.
Submit to LazyEdit only when the current user request explicitly asks for
LazyEdit/import/process or public publishing. For a LazyEdit-only request, use
direct CLI upload with --no-publish; Nutstore AutoPublish import is an
acceptable fallback. For a public publish request, run the normal LazyEdit
publish workflow exactly once for the requested platforms.

Use the LALACHAN story/prompt/script as subtitle-correction background. For subtitle correction, treat the script as a reference, not a verbatim source. Use a human middle path: do not over-edit, and do not stay too conservative when the ASR is obviously abnormal, broken, or mismatched with the context. Read neighboring lines, check whether the sentence makes sense, compare it with the audio/Whisper text and the story context, then infer the most likely intended wording. Fix recognition errors, names, objects, and broken phrases while preserving timing and line structure where possible. The final corrected subtitles do not need to be identical to the script if the audio or generated video differs, and they should not invent unsupported content.
For normal publication, make the story context accurate and readable, then pass
it once with --prompt-file. LazyEdit decides how to use it for subtitle repair
and concise public metadata. Do not pre-compose the metadata or replace the
generated metadata just because a manual version seems preferable.
If an inspected run exposes a real context-separation defect, use temporary
--correction-prompt-file and --metadata-prompt-file inputs as a documented
recovery. Do not commit temporary wrappers, generated ZIPs, or runtime media.

Manual Subtitle Quality Pass
After transcription/polish, inspect the polished subtitles before publish when the user gave precise context:
sed -n '1,180p' DATA/VIDEO_FOLDER/*_mixed_polished.md
rg -n "bad term|broken term|ASR artifact" DATA/VIDEO_FOLDER/*_mixed_polished.*
Use a middle path:
- Fix clear recognition errors, broken filler words, wrong objects, and wrong names.
- Keep the conversational structure and timing.
- Do not invent lines that are unsupported by the transcript/context.
- If the corrected text is Chinese filler such as
嗯 or 呃..., make sure the JSON item language is zh, not a stale ja or en.
When hand-editing subtitles, keep .json, .srt, and .md aligned. Prefer the LazyEdit subtitle-correction save endpoint if it responds quickly. If it starts a duplicate transcription or times out, stop that duplicate process and use the DB recovery note below.
Recovery Notes
A late duplicate Whisper run can write a newer failed mixed transcription row after a valid completed transcript already exists. Symptoms:
process-status shows transcribe:error.
- Corrected
*_mixed_polished.json/.srt/.md files exist and downstream steps may already be done.
- A stray process like
vad_lang_subtitle.py ... --force or HandBrakeCLI ... _compatible.MOV is visible in ps.
First stop only the duplicate worker if it is clearly redundant:
ps -eo pid,ppid,cmd | rg 'vad_lang_subtitle|HandBrakeCLI|scripts/lazyedit_publish.py'
kill PID

Shipinhao Notes
- Shipinhao may require a WeChat QR/login email. Keep monitoring after the user scans.
- Keep the long login wait behavior. It is intentional and useful when the user is away or misses the first QR.
- The automation should wait for upload completion, cover readiness, save draft, then publish.
- Current UI may not expose short title or cover upload; skip those if absent.
- Expected successful log includes
Successfully published on ShiPinHao.
AutoPubMonitor Notes
- Nutstore files copied into
$NUTSTORE_AUTOPUBLISH are synced/imported by AutoPubMonitor.
- If a file is renamed while monitor is active, check the tmux panes and queue file before assuming it imported.
- If LazyEdit is down, AutoPubMonitor wrapper must preserve nonzero exit codes so queued files are not silently dropped.
